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02848264 04514464 04
83551851 5550460 6191282965
83551851 5550460 6191282965
102754 76334257702 646690912
All about undefined
Interested in learning more?
83551851 5550460 6191282965
102754 76334257702 646690912
See more
8299845189 70310684 353
45 6353365 0273415
See more
65 5205
63336062707 32 03070381348 538207709
See more